Henry Robert BINSKIN

Regimental number6038
Place of birthSydney New South Wales
ReligionChurch of England
OccupationCarter
Address21 Beattie Street, Newtown, New South Wales
Marital statusSingle
Age at embarkation26
Next of kinFather, Henry Thomas Binskin, 41 Wellington Street, Newtown, New South Wales
Enlistment date6 June 1916
Date of enlistment from Nominal Roll15 May 1916
Rank on enlistmentPrivate
Unit name22nd Battalion, 17th Reinforcement
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/39/4
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board HMAT A8 Argyllshire on 31 October 1916
Rank from Nominal RollPrivate
Unit from Nominal Roll22nd Battalion
FateReturned to Australia 22 August 1919
Family/military connectionsBrother: 3768 Pte Ernest Albert BINSKIN, 2nd Australian General Hospital, returned to Australia, 3 July 1919.
Other details

War service: Western Front

Medals: British War Medal, Victory Medal
